Finally, we must consider the type of contract Banda has. Major League Baseball contracts can vary widely, including guaranteed contracts, non-guaranteed contracts, and options. Guaranteed contracts provide a player with a guaranteed salary for the duration of the deal, regardless of performance or injury. Non-guaranteed contracts, on the other hand, allow teams to release a player without paying the remainder of their salary. Options, either team options or player options, provide flexibility for both teams and players, allowing them to extend or alter the terms of their contracts. A player's contract type plays a significant role in determining his eligibility for free agency and influences the negotiating power he holds when the time comes to test the open market.

Another important part of Anthony Banda's pitching style is the changeup. This pitch, thrown with a similar arm action to his fastball but with a slower velocity, can throw off a batter's timing and balance. A good changeup is a tool that keeps hitters from sitting on the fastball. A well-executed changeup can fool hitters into swinging early, resulting in weak contact or missed swings.
